Flood damage cleanup services involve the removal of excess water and the restoration of properties affected by flooding events. These services typically include water extraction, drying, and dehumidification to prevent further damage such as mold growth and structural deterioration. Professionals use specialized equipment to thoroughly dry out affected areas, ensuring that moisture levels are reduced to safe standards and that the property is properly prepared for subsequent repairs or renovations.
This service helps address a range of problems associated with flooding, such as water intrusion into walls, flooring, and personal belongings. It also mitigates the risk of mold development, which can pose health concerns and lead to additional property damage if not promptly managed. Flood damage cleanup aims to restore the safety and integrity of the property by removing standing water, disinfecting affected surfaces, and preventing secondary issues that can arise from prolonged moisture exposure.

The overview below groups typical Flood Damage Cleanup proj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Madison, TN.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Initial Cleanup Costs - The cost for immediate flood damage cleanup typically ranges from $3,000 to $7,000, depending on the extent of water intrusion and debris removal. Smaller jobs may be closer to the lower end, while extensive flooding can push costs higher.
Water Extraction Expenses - Water removal services usually cost between $1,000 and $4,000. The price varies based on the amount of water to be extracted and the size of the affected area.
Drying and Dehumidification Costs - Professional drying and dehumidification services often range from $2,000 to $6,000. Larger affected spaces or severe moisture issues can increase the overall expense.
Structural Repair Estimates - Repairing flood-damaged structures can cost from $5,000 to $20,000 or more, depending on the severity of damage and the scope of reconstruction needed. Costs vary widely based on specific property conditions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
